php框架教程,php框架搭建方法?
php框架搭建步骤:
1.项目初始化
首先我们在自己的web目录下创建我们的项目目录,我暂且把项目命名为hellovod,因此我的电脑目录就是:D:\laragon\www\hellovod。在该目录下创建composer.json文件。
2.添加入口文件
初始化完毕后,我们来配置入口文件。在hellovod目录下新建一个public文件夹,并在该文件夹下创建入口文件index.php。
3.添加路由功能
接下来,在hellovod目录下创建一个app文件夹,在app文件夹下新建routes.php。
4.添加控制器模块
在hellovod/app目录下,创建Controllers文件夹,用来放置控制器文件。在该文件夹下创建控制器文件:IndexController.php。
5.添加模型
当然,框架要能与数据库打交道,否则就没有灵魂。我们建立一个名为hellovod的数据库,再创建一个用户表:hw_user。
能实现这样的功能吗?
1、PHP框架也是基于原生PHP开发的;
2、框架能实现的,纯PHP都可以实现,只不过会更复杂;
3、框架帮你把一部分东西给写好了[安全啊/数据库啊等等],你使用的时候直接调用就可以了,所以比较简单。
最实用最好的PHP框架是什么?
最实用最好的话没有标准答案,如果说最适合中国人入手,文档中文化比较好,简单易学的话就是TP,基本能满足中小项目需求,如果说到重型框架,Symfony绝对强大到爆,但是其学习曲线太过于陡峭,全球就行的爆的目前是Laravel,先进的理念,优雅精致的代码让你感觉不到你在用语法特别不正经的PHP。我个人特别喜欢Laravel,因为它让人重新爱上了写代码,
我自己也刚刚制作一个Laravel视频学习网站,希望Laravel在中国走的越来越好,让人爱上写代码和程序设计这方面Laravel做的真的太好了。我是Coding10. com的小站长,我给自己带个盐
php框架学哪个好?
如果你是新手刚接触PHP,我作为十年开发老司机建议你先学thinkPHP
因为thinkPHP纯粹国产,文档手册都是中文,且容易上手快速开发
当你有基础的话我建议你学习Laravel要好一些、因为优雅,用的人多
真不是大家吹,thinkphp很多东西都是模仿Laravel的
目前Laravel的生态圈是最好的一个,star最多的一个框架了,各种扩展包
且laravel使用了大量设计模式,框架完全符合设计模式的五大基本原则,模块之间耦合度很低,服务容器可以方便的扩展框架功能以及编写测试,非常优雅
如果你觉得laravel很困难 那么原因就是你php基础不够好,需要系统学习下,为了解决大家进阶的难题,我准备了一套中高级进阶学习教程
分享tp,laravel,Swoole,swoft微服务等教程,每天晚上还有12年的架构师做讲解,助你进阶中高级PHP程序员,增值涨薪!需要可关注本头条号,并且发送私信关键词汇:PHP
PHP开源框架靠什么来维护?
像国外这些框架有专门的人捐钱给他们 比如apache做的东西 很多都是开源的 但是他们有个专门的基金会 有大公司往里面投钱 支持他们搞软件。比如adobe的phonegap 最后是adobe给了apache基金会一笔钱 让他们维护这项目 后来改名codova 一直维护至今。而国内活的好的框架就剩下TP了!TP官方专门成立了新公司 公司可以接外包 opencmf 技术支持 二次定制 官方出的看云(付费阅读) 这些都是变现手段和收入来源 至少养活自己没有问题!最主要国人认为开源的就一定是免费的!这种思想在国人心里根深蒂固!如果哪天国人都愿意花钱支持开原框架了 这些框架就会活的很好了!期待这一天的到来!
以上就是关于php框架教程以及php框架搭建方法的相关回答,有更多疑问可以加微。